Grow Green Today 25 Jun 2008
Format:Paperback
This book is an absolute gem. I bought it because the cover was cute, and the chapters seemed relevant to what I needed it for. But upon getting it, I was pleasantly surprised, even excited by it.

First, I am a visual learner, and this book is cute and well-designed in its layout: easy to read, lots of pictures which for a how-to book is necessary, so I appreciate the extra effort with the layout. As well as going over the basics of gardening, which I needed as a complete idiot/novice, it also has loads of garden 'recipes'. Not actual recipes, more like garden projects... the 'edible flower container', or the 'herbal tea garden', and 'cat garden' to name a few.

It has great chapters on making compost, making a wormery, caring for tools, starting seeds... basically a really good 'grounding' (ha ha) in gardening.

The icing on the cake are the garden-related craft projects, which I did not expect but totally adore: how to make a garden apron, making garden stones, make a planter, bath and beauty plants, with a hand-salve recipe! This books is awesome!

Summary: This book is great for the novice, and the little extras would make it a great addition for the advanced gardener. Still not convinced? Go to amazon.com to "look inside" the book for better chapter content.

Very inspiring - a great primer for organic and urban gardening! 14 Jan 2007
By Stephanie Lamphere - Published on Amazon.com
Format:Paperback
Great book about gardening, particularly urban and organic gardening. The author's passion for gardening just exudes from this book and inspires me to grow things and get my hands dirty! It provides a very good lesson on what can and should be done; however, it doesn't go into a great deal of specifics (but how can it, since it covers so much ground!)... you will need to do more homework to do what you are inspired by this book to do. Fortunately there is a great list of resources in the back. You Grow Girl also contains a lot of garden-related projects (like making a gardening tool belt (apron), making seed packets, and making herbal bath & body products.
